Choose Eco-Friendly Accommodations

Opt for accommodations committed to sustainability. Look for eco-lodges, green hotels, or establishments with environmental certifications. These places often employ energy-efficient practices, use renewable resources, and support local communities.

Minimize Single-Use Plastics

Carry a reusable water bottle, shopping bag, and utensils to reduce reliance on single-use plastics. Refill your bottle from potable water sources or use water purification methods to minimize plastic bottle waste.

Support Local and Sustainable Tourism

Engage in locally-led tours and support community-based initiatives. Choose activities that respect wildlife and ecosystems. Seek eco-conscious tour operators dedicated to minimizing environmental impact.

Embrace Responsible Transportation

Opt for public transportation, biking, or walking whenever possible. Reduce carbon emissions by using trains or buses instead of flights for shorter distances. Consider carpooling or renting hybrid/electric vehicles.

Conserve Energy and Resources

Practice responsible energy consumption by turning off lights, air conditioning, and electronics when not in use. Reuse towels and linens at accommodations to reduce water and energy usage.

Pack Light and Sustainable

Pack efficiently to minimize weight and reduce fuel consumption during transportation. Choose sustainable travel gear from eco-friendly materials, and bring eco-safe toiletries and sunscreen.

Offset Your Carbon Emissions

Consider carbon offset programs that support projects aimed at reducing carbon emissions. Calculate the emissions from your travel and contribute to initiatives like reforestation or renewable energy projects to offset your impact.

Respect Local Cultures and Environments

Respect local customs, traditions, and wildlife. Avoid purchasing products made from endangered species or damaging cultural artifacts. Leave natural surroundings as you find them.
